Title
Amending the financing and spending budgets in the Department of Public Works to cover additional costs incurred by the contractor on the Kellogg Bridges Project at Market Street and St. Peter Street.

Body
WHEREAS, the Department of Public Works awarded a contract to Kraemer North America for construction of the Kellogg Bridges at Market Street and St. Peter Street in April of 2015 as part of an approved capital project, and

WHEREAS, during construction of the bridges, many unforeseen issues and unexpected conditions were encountered that caused the need to redesign elements of the bridges and alter the construction methods used on the project, and

WHEREAS, some of the major issues uncovered during construction included: exposing undocumented tunnels; the location and structural capacity of the sandstone bluff; the remediation efforts needed to secure the bluff; the need to use specialty equipment to install foundations deeper than what were originally planned, and a project settlement reached with Ramsey County for a contract dispute for building demolition in the area adjacent to the bridges, and

WHEREAS, these construction conditions, along with several others, caused the Contractor to incur significant expenses and delays on the project, and

WHEREAS, negotiations with the Contractor, and approval from Mn/DOT, have resulted in the need to add funding to the project in order to pay the Contractor for the extra work and delays experienced on the project, and

WHEREAS, Public Works is proposing to closeout the Raymond Avenue (Ph I) Reconstruction project and the Prince Street Construction project and transfer all remaining MSA balances into the Kellogg Bridges project at Market and St. Peter, and

WHEREAS, the remaining funding for the Kellogg Bridges project will come from various contingency accounts that are detailed on the attached financial analysis, and
